Amazon introduces Kindle book gifting just in time for the holidays

It's not the Kindle lending feature that Amazon has in the works, but
the company has just rolled out another fairly big Kindle feature for
those feeling a bit generous this holiday season. That comes in the
form of a new "give as a gift" option now present on Amazon.com, which
will let you send an e-book to anyone with an email address, who can
then read it on the Kindle-friendly device of their choice (or an
actual Kindle, of course). As Amazon is all too happy to point out,
it's the first major bookseller to offer such a service, but we've got
to guess it won't be the last.
